Rexena Pearl Thompson Scales, age 88, of Electra passed away March 30, 2015 in Wichita Falls.

Rexena was born March 16, 1927 in Corsicana, Texas to the late Rex James Thompson and Jeannetta Frances Williams Thompson.
She grew up in the Electra area and graduated from Electra High School in 1945. After graduation, she was employed by the Electra Telephone Company as a telephone operator and retired as the company's bookkeeper in 1965 when she began her family. Her voice was the recording that everyone heard when they received a non-working phone number or when service was temporarily interrupted.

Rexena and Johnny T. Scales were married August 5, 1959 in Electra. He preceded her in death on September 10, 1995. Together, they operated the family farm for over 35 years. She loved living on her hill out in the country.

As a young woman, she was a member of the Church of God in Electra and joined the First Assembly of God after marrying. She was very active in the church serving at times as a school teacher, choir director, and working with youth. She had a wonderful voice and loved to sing. A trio consisting of Rexena, her sister LaRue and family friend Doris Harwell, formed a musical trio that would perform at numerous church assemblies and even on the local radio station. She was also well known as a wonderful cook, especially for her enchiladas and peach cobbler.
